Chapter 1: Introduction to Astrology
What is Astrology?
Astrology is a fascinating field that has been practiced for thousands of years, dating back to ancient civilizations such as the Babylonians and the Egyptians. But what exactly is astrology? At its core, astrology is the study of the movement and position of celestial bodies, such as planets and stars, and their influence on human behavior and events on earth. The belief is that the positions of these celestial bodies at the time of a person's birth can reveal insights into their personality, relationships, and even their future.
Many people are skeptical of astrology, dismissing it as mere superstition or pseudoscience. However, astrology has been embraced by millions of people around the world who find value in using it as a tool for self-discovery and personal growth. While astrology may not have the empirical evidence to support its claims, its popularity and enduring presence in various cultures throughout history speak to its enduring appeal.
Astrology is based on the concept of the zodiac, which is divided into twelve signs, each representing different personality traits and characteristics. These signs are Aries, Taurus, Gemini, Cancer, Leo, Virgo, Libra, Scorpio, Sagittarius, Capricorn, Aquarius, and Pisces. Each sign is associated with specific elements (fire, earth, air, and water) and modes (cardinal, fixed, and mutable), which further shape an individual's astrological profile.
One of the key principles of astrology is that the position of the sun, moon, and planets at the time of a person's birth can influence their personality and life path. This is known as a natal chart or birth chart, which maps out the positions of these celestial bodies at the moment of birth. By analyzing a person's natal chart, astrologers can provide insights into their strengths, weaknesses, and potential opportunities for growth and development.

Brief History of Astrology
Astrology has a long and fascinating history that dates back thousands of years. The practice of studying the movements and positions of celestial bodies to predict events and understand human behavior can be traced back to ancient civilizations such as the Babylonians, Egyptians, and Greeks. These early astrologers believed that the positions of the stars and planets could influence the course of human events and reveal insights into a person's character and destiny.
One of the oldest known astrological texts is the Enuma Anu Enlil, a series of cuneiform tablets from ancient Mesopotamia that date back to around 1700 BCE. These tablets contain detailed observations of the movements of the planets and stars, as well as predictions based on these observations. The Babylonians were particularly skilled at predicting celestial events such as eclipses and the positions of the planets, which they believed had a direct impact on human affairs.
Astrology spread to ancient Egypt, where it was closely linked to the worship of the sun god Ra. Egyptian astrologers used the movements of the sun, moon, and stars to determine the best times for planting crops, conducting rituals, and making important decisions. The Greeks later adopted many of the astrological practices of the Babylonians and Egyptians, incorporating them into their own systems of philosophy and science.
During the Middle Ages, astrology flourished in Europe, with scholars such as Ptolemy and William Lilly making significant contributions to the field. Astrology was considered a respected and valuable tool for understanding the natural world and predicting future events. However, with the rise of the scientific revolution in the 17th century, astrology fell out of favor as more emphasis was placed on empirical observation and experimentation.

Chapter 2: Basics of the Zodiac
What is the Zodiac?
The Zodiac is an essential concept in astrology that divides the sky into twelve equal sections, each representing a different astrological sign. These signs are based on the position of the sun at the time of your birth and are believed to influence your personality, behavior, and destiny. Understanding the Zodiac can provide valuable insights into yourself and those around you, helping you navigate life's challenges and opportunities with greater awareness and clarity.
Each sign of the Zodiac is associated with specific traits, characteristics, and qualities that shape how individuals express themselves and interact with the world. Aries, for example, is known for being bold, ambitious, and courageous, while Taurus is often seen as practical, reliable, and sensual. By exploring the unique attributes of each sign, you can gain a deeper understanding of your own strengths and weaknesses, as well as those of others, creating more harmonious relationships and personal growth.
In addition to the twelve signs, the Zodiac also includes four elements - fire, earth, air, and water - that further categorize the signs based on their shared qualities and energies. Fire signs (Aries, Leo, Sagittarius) are passionate, energetic, and spontaneous, while earth signs (Taurus, Virgo, Capricorn) are grounded, reliable, and practical. Air signs (Gemini, Libra, Aquarius) are intellectual, social, and communicative, while water signs (Cancer, Scorpio, Pisces) are intuitive, emotional, and sensitive. Understanding how these elements interact with the signs can provide valuable insights into your own nature and relationships.
The Zodiac is also divided into three modalities - cardinal, fixed, and mutable - which further characterize the signs based on their approach to life and change. Cardinal signs (Aries, Cancer, Libra, Capricorn) are initiators, leaders, and trendsetters, while fixed signs (Taurus, Leo, Scorpio, Aquarius) are stable, determined, and persistent. Mutable signs (Gemini, Virgo, Sagittarius, Pisces) are flexible, adaptable, and versatile. By recognizing the modalities of the signs in your own chart, you can better understand how you approach challenges, make decisions, and navigate change in your life.
